I know for a while there was talk of LWTL going down again soon for a more noticeable refurb. Well ladies and gentlemen, I can now confirm this is true as well as shed some light on what is to be done.This information was told to me by a manager who operates the greenhouses on the attraction.
First of all, new boats are coming. They were suppose to come with the last refurb, but they didn't fit in the canals, so new ones are being built and they should be here in January. the new boats will be shaped a little differently than the current fleet.
Second, a new narration is coming! Apparently the managers have some say in what goes into it this time, which is interesting.
Third, there will apparently be a new tropical greenhouse environment added.
Last, he mentioned how the video segments and ending might be changed if the right strings are pulled. At least the video segments in the barn should be, but possibly the ending as well.
